Variety sheet
Scifresh Jazz®
Fruit Scifresh
Origin
Braeburn x Gala
Synonyms
n. a.
Agronomic Profile
Flowering: early, diploid 
Vigour: medium 
Susceptibility: n. a. 
Productivity: Productivity medium, tends to biennial bearing, tends to preharvest fruit drop 
Harvest time: 2-0 Week before Golden Delicious 
Fruit
Size and shape: medium, ellipsoid 
Ground and overcolour: Ground colour green; Overcolour red, compact, mottled; high (75%) 
Susceptibility to russeting: absent 
Firmness of the pulp: 9,2-9,7 kg/cm ²at harvest 
Tendency to browning of pulp: medium to strong oxidation 
Sugar content: 12,4-13,4 °Brix at harvest 
Acid content: 5,6-7,0 g/L MA at harvest 
Total content of Polyphenols1: in the peel: 184,4 ± 33,9 mg Catechin/ 100 g FW; in the pulp: 128,4 ± 22 mg Catechin/ 100 g FW 
TAC1: in the peel: 244,6 ± 45,6 mg Trolox/ 100 g FW; in the pulp: 258,8 ± 20,5 mg Trolox/ 100 g FW 
Content of Anthocyanin2: n. a. 
Vitamin C1: in the peel: 18,3 ± 6,4 mg/100 g FW; in the pulp: 4,4 ± 0,9 mg/100 g FW 
Pectin1: in the pulp: 1,6 ± 0,8 g/100g FW 
Flavour: n. a. 
Storage: in cool store up to 6 Months 
Characteristics: tendency to bitter pit 
Juice production
Yield: yield very high  
Stability of the colour: strong oxidation after juice production 
Sugar content: 11,9 °Brix 
Acid content: 4,7 g/L MA 
pH: 3,6 
Total content of Polyphenols: 25,5 ± 0,3 mg Catechin/100 mL juice 
TAC: 36,5 ± 0,7 mg Trolox/100 mL juice 
Content of Anthocyanin2: n. a. 
Vitamin C: 1,66 ± 0,01 mg/L juice
